Description     A royal blue dress sashays through curtains of fog, dense with forlorn memories, clinging to and shrouding her from further pains; The Woman Scorned. The fabric entwining her: power, passion, pain; grounded to skin pale as the radiating moon. Possessing all the natural beauty and destructive force of environmental catastrophes, the right tug can unravel her world, and potentially everything in a several mile radius. For her it never merely rains, it must always pour. A flash illuminates fury glaring out of moist eyes, revealing the stability of a compass at magnetic north. The ground will quake, cities will burn, winds will savage the land, and tides will erode civilization, but nothing can temper her scorn. The wrath of nature, the sin of man, evoked upon her every command.
